Abstract
With this experiment we demonstrate that excitation of a two-stale sys tem with radio-frequency fields differing in phase by 90 degrees produ ces non intuitively different results, even for very long pulses. In a ddition, we show bow the phase dependence of the transition probabilit y of long pulses can he easily understood by using the single cycle ti me propagator. Finally, we have found surprising results for real puls es in the strong-field regime, i.e., pulses having appreciable rise an d fall times.
